Cash Games vs Tournaments: Key Differences

When exploring online poker, you will quickly encounter two primary formats: cash games and tournaments. Cash games, often called ring games, regard playing with real money chips that have actual cash value. You can join or pull up stakes a cash game at any time, and blinds remain fixed, making the pace consistent. This format suits players who prefer a steady, low-risk approach where bankroll management is straightforward. In contrast, tournaments require a fixed buy-in and involve a set number of players competing for a prize pool that grows as more players create account. The blinds increase at steady intervals, forcing action mechanism and eventually eliminating players until one remains. Tournaments supply the allure of large payouts for a small entry fee, but they demand patience and adaptability due to the escalating blind structure. Sit-and-go tournaments are smaller, usually with 6 to 9 players, and start as before long as the table offering is full. Multi-table tournaments, or MTTS, can have hundreds or even thousands of participants, with late registration allowing players to join after the start. Understanding these differences is crucial for choosing the format that aligns with your playing style and goals.

Variants of Poker and Video Poker Options

While Texas Hold’em dominates the web-based poker landscape, other variants offer unique challenges and opportunities. Omaha is similar to Hold’em but with four hole out cards instead of two, and players must use exactly two of them along with three community cards to make a hand. This leads to more action and bigger pots, as hands are generally stronger. Omaha Hi-Lo splits the pot between the best high hand and the best minimal helping hand, adding another layer of strategy. Seven-Card Stud, once the most popular poker title, is now less vernacular but still available on many platforms.

Exploring Tournament and Cash Game Dynamics

Poker tournaments and hard currency games offer fundamentally different experiences. In tournaments, players buy in for a fixed fee and receive a stack of chips. Blinds increase at habitue intervals, forcing litigate and eventually eliminating players until ace wins the prize pool. Tournaments can be multi-table (MTTs) with hundreds or thousands of participants, or single-table (SNGs) with as few as two players (heads-up). Payout structures vary: top finishers receive larger prizes, and some tournaments feature rebuys or add-ons. The strategy involves adjusting to blind levels, managing chip stacks, and understanding ICM (Independent Chip Model) in later stages. Johnny cash games, on the other hand, have blinds that remain constant, and players can buy in and leave at any time. Chips represent real money, so bankroll management is critical. Cash offering strategy focuses on deep-stacked play, exploiting opponents’ tendencies, and maximising value from strong hands. The pace is slower than tournaments, and players can choose their stake level. Both formats require different mindsets: tournament players must be patient yet aggressive during blind increases, while cash game players aim for consistent small wins. Online, both formats are available at various stakes, with features like sit-and-go tournaments, turbo structures, and bounty tournaments adding variety.

What is video poker and how does it differ from table poker?

Video poker is a single-player electronic game that simulates five-card draw poker, where you aim to make the best possible hand to win payouts based on a paytable. Unlike table poker, there are no opponents or bluffing—it is purely a game of chance and optimal strategy.

How to Find Responsible Gambling Resources in the UK

Gambling is strictly for adults aged 18 and over in the UK. All UK-licensed operators are regulated by the Gambling Commission (UKGC). For support with gambling-related harm, middleman GamCare or the National Gambling Helpline on 0808 8020 133. You can also self-exclude from all UK-licensed sites through GAMSTOP. Always set deposit and time limits before you play, and remember that gambling should be for entertainment, never to chase losses. If you’re struggling, help is available.
